This 1920s postcard documents the Federal Building in Eureka, California, presenting a formal government structure within the city’s early twentieth-century civic landscape.

Federal buildings constructed in regional centers during this period often combined classical architectural elements with durable materials to convey permanence and institutional authority. Structures of this type typically housed post offices, courts, and administrative offices, serving as focal points within developing urban districts. The composition highlights a three-story brick building with a symmetrical façade, arched upper windows, and a raised entry level supported by a structured base course, reflecting standardized federal design principles adapted to local settings.

The sepia-toned image emphasizes contrast and surface detail, with the building set against an open streetscape that allows a clear view of its massing and architectural features. The printed caption along the lower edge identifies the structure as the Federal Building in Eureka, reinforcing its civic role and geographic context within Northern California.
